Mayo Lake to Accelerate Exploration on Prime Tombstone Gold Belt IRGS Properties

MLKM · Price

Executive Summary

  • Mayo Lake Minerals Inc. announced a private placement of up to $300,000 in common share units (CS Units) and flow‑through units (FT Units), priced at $0.05 per unit.
  • CS Units include one common share plus half a warrant (full warrant exercisable at $0.07); FT Units include one flow‑through share plus half a warrant (full warrant exercisable at $0.08).
  • Proceeds will be used for working capital and general operating costs (CS Units) and eligible exploration expenditures qualifying as Canadian Exploration Expenses (FT Units), with closing targeted for October 17, 2025.

Key Details

  • Offering Size: Up to $300,000 total gross proceeds.
  • Unit Pricing: $0.05 per CS Unit and $0.05 per FT Unit.
  • CS Unit Composition: 1 common share + ½ common share purchase warrant (full warrant exercisable into one common share at $0.07 for 36 months).
  • FT Unit Composition: 1 flow‑through share + ½ common share purchase warrant (full warrant exercisable into one common share at $0.08 for 36 months).
  • Use of Proceeds – CS Units: Primarily working capital and general operating costs.
  • Use of Proceeds – FT Units: Eligible exploration expenditures qualifying as “CEE” under the Income Tax Act.
  • Statutory Hold Period: Securities subject to a four‑month‑plus‑one‑day hold period in Canada after closing.
  • Closing Date: Proposed closing on or about October 17, 2025, subject to director discretion and CSE approval.
  • Offering Method: Best‑efforts basis, offered to eligible purchasers across all Canadian provinces and territories under prospectus exemptions.
